Question cruise control on the blink. argh!!!

Well I have owned the Sc for about 7 weeks now. Got to say the workmanship and drivability is far better than any American Car I have owned. However the cruise control for some reason does not operate. The light for cruise operation comes on but no response out of the cruise controller. Any ideas of what might be the problem?? Took the cover of under the hood and all looks connected. Maybe the cruise control motor is out. hmm. Maybe time for a teardown...

Try this for an sc300, let me know if its an sc400:
Fig. 4 Total Diagnostic Communication Link (TDCL)

-Turn ignition switch ON.
-Using special service tool No. 09843-18020 or equivalent, connect terminals --Tc and E of TDCL, Fig. 4.
-Read diagnostic code on cruise main indicator light.
-Check for problem in diagnostic code chart, Fig. 5.
-After completing repairs, diagnostic code stored in memory can be cleared by removing DOME fuse for 10 seconds or more.
